Joaquim Gomis, Jordi Paris, Stuart Samuel, Antibracket, Antifields and Gauge-Theory Quantization, Phys.Rept. 259 (1995) 1-145 Albert Schwarz, Geometry of Batalin-Vilkovisky quantization, Commun.Math.Phys. 155 (1993) 249-260 Marc Henneaux, Claudio Teitelboim, M.Quantization of Gauge Systems, Princeton University Press, 1994 Alexandrov, M. Kontsevich, A. Schwarz, O. Zaboronsky, The Geometry of the Master Equation and Topological Quantum Field Theory, Int.J.Mod.Phys. A12 (1997) 1405-1430 Steven Weinberg, The Quantum Theory of Fields, Volume 2: Modern Applications, Cambridge University Press, 2005 ALBERTO S. CATTANEO and FLORIAN SCHÄTZ, INTRODUCTION TO SUPERGEOMETRY, Rev. Math. Phys. 23, 669 (2011) Kevin Costello, Renormalization and Effective Field Theory, American Mathematical Society, 2011 Bertram Kostant, Shlomo Sternberg, Symplectic reduction, BRS cohomology, and infinite-dimensional Clifford algebras, Annals of Physics, Volume 176, Issue 1, 15 May 1987, Pages 49-113 |

Graded manifolds, integartion on superspaces, homotopy Lie algebras, Mauer-Cartan euqation, BRST, BV path integral, geometry of BV quantization, Effective action, minimal models |
